What types of preventive care does Presbyterian Health recommend?

Asked 6 months ago
Presbyterian Health recommends a comprehensive range of preventive care services to ensure the well-being of its patients. Our recommendations encompass various aspects, including routine check-ups, vaccinations, and screenings. Regular check-ups are crucial for early detection and management of potential health issues. We emphasize the importance of up-to-date vaccinations to protect against preventable illnesses. Screenings for common conditions, such as cancer, diabetes, and cardiovascular diseases, are also strongly encouraged. Additionally, our preventive care encompasses lifestyle modifications counseling, such as nutrition and exercise guidance, to promote healthy habits. At Presbyterian Health, we prioritize preventive care as a foundation for maintaining optimal health and preventing the onset or progression of diseases. By staying proactive and vigilant, we strive to enhance the overall well-being of our patients and improve their long-term health outcomes.
